Coach Leach was a great coach with a legendary coaching tree to secure his legacy. Several coaches from Kliff Kingsbury, Lincoln Riley, Sonny Dykes and Art Briles just to name a few. He was always a great interview and never took himself too seriously. I never thought to much of him until he came to the SEC. Since his arrival at Mississippi State, he earned my respect and think he did things his way. He didn’t really care if you liked him or not. You could tell he was a supper smart guy.
